#!/bin/bash
ROOT_DIR=$1
SOC_VERSION=$2
if [[ "$SOC_VERSION" =~ ^ascend310 ]]; then
# ASCEND310P series
# currently, no custom aclnn ops for ASCEND310 series
# CUSTOM_OPS=""
# SOC_ARG="ascend310p"
exit 0
elif [[ "$SOC_VERSION" =~ ^ascend910b ]]; then
# ASCEND910B (A2) series
# dependency: catlass
git config --global --add safe.directory "$ROOT_DIR"
CATLASS_PATH=${ROOT_DIR}/csrc/third_party/catlass/include
if [[ ! -d "${CATLASS_PATH}" ]]; then
echo "dependency catlass is missing, try to fetch it..."
if ! git submodule update --init --recursive; then
echo "fetch failed"
exit 1
fi
fi
ABSOLUTE_CATLASS_PATH=$(cd "${CATLASS_PATH}" && pwd)
export CPATH=${ABSOLUTE_CATLASS_PATH}:${CPATH}
CUSTOM_OPS="grouped_matmul_swiglu_quant_weight_nz_tensor_list;lightning_indexer;sparse_flash_attention;matmul_allreduce_add_rmsnorm;moe_init_routing_custom;moe_gating_top_k;add_rms_norm_bias;apply_top_k_top_p_custom;"
SOC_ARG="ascend910b"
elif [[ "$SOC_VERSION" =~ ^ascend910_93 ]]; then
# ASCEND910C (A3) series
# dependency: catlass
git config --global --add safe.directory "$ROOT_DIR"
CATLASS_PATH=${ROOT_DIR}/csrc/third_party/catlass/include
if [[ ! -d "${CATLASS_PATH}" ]]; then
echo "dependency catlass is missing, try to fetch it..."
if ! git submodule update --init --recursive; then
echo "fetch failed"
exit 1
fi
fi
# dependency: cann-toolkit file moe_distribute_base.h
HCCL_STRUCT_FILE_PATH=$(find -L "${ASCEND_TOOLKIT_HOME}" -name "moe_distribute_base.h" 2>/dev/null | head -n1)
if [ -z "$HCCL_STRUCT_FILE_PATH" ]; then
echo "cannot find moe_distribute_base.h file in CANN env"
exit 1
fi
# for dispatch_gmm_combine_decode
yes | cp "${HCCL_STRUCT_FILE_PATH}" "${ROOT_DIR}/csrc/utils/inc/kernel"
# for dispatch_ffn_combine
SCRIPT_DIR=$(cd "$(dirname "$0")" && pwd)
TARGET_DIR="$SCRIPT_DIR/dispatch_ffn_combine/op_kernel/utils/"
TARGET_FILE="$TARGET_DIR/$(basename "$HCCL_STRUCT_FILE_PATH")"
# for dispatch_ffn_combine_bf16
SCRIPT_DIR_BF16=$(cd "$(dirname "$0")" && pwd)
TARGET_DIR_BF16="$SCRIPT_DIR_BF16/dispatch_ffn_combine_bf16/op_kernel/utils/"
TARGET_FILE_BF16="$TARGET_DIR_BF16/$(basename "$HCCL_STRUCT_FILE_PATH")"
echo "*************************************"
echo $HCCL_STRUCT_FILE_PATH
echo "$TARGET_DIR"
cp "$HCCL_STRUCT_FILE_PATH" "$TARGET_DIR"
cp "$HCCL_STRUCT_FILE_PATH" "$TARGET_DIR_BF16"
sed -i 's/struct HcclOpResParam {/struct HcclOpResParamCustom {/g' "$TARGET_FILE"
sed -i 's/struct HcclRankRelationResV2 {/struct HcclRankRelationResV2Custom {/g' "$TARGET_FILE"
sed -i 's/struct HcclOpResParam {/struct HcclOpResParamCustom {/g' "$TARGET_FILE_BF16"
sed -i 's/struct HcclRankRelationResV2 {/struct HcclRankRelationResV2Custom {/g' "$TARGET_FILE_BF16"
CUSTOM_OPS_ARRAY=(
"grouped_matmul_swiglu_quant_weight_nz_tensor_list"
"lightning_indexer"
"sparse_flash_attention"
"dispatch_ffn_combine"
"dispatch_ffn_combine_bf16"
"dispatch_gmm_combine_decode"
"moe_combine_normal"
"moe_dispatch_normal"
"dispatch_layout"
"notify_dispatch"

add `dispatch_gmm_combine` kernel (#3532) ### What this PR does / why we need it? This PR introduces the Ascend implementation of the `dispatch_ffn_combine` kernel and wires it into the vLLM-Ascend runtime, together with follow‑up fixes to ensure the kernel builds and runs correctly in CI. - Add full host and device implementation of the `dispatch_ffn_combine` kernel under `csrc/dispatch_ffn_combine`, including tiling logic, MOE routing helpers, and kernel utilities for quantized FFN dispatch. - Integrate the new kernel with the PyTorch binding (csrc/torch_binding.cpp, csrc/torch_binding_meta.cpp) and the Ascend runtime (vllm_ascend/ascend_forward_context.py, vllm_ascend/worker/model_runner_v1.py). - Extend fused MoE communication and token dispatch support in `vllm_ascend/ops/fused_moe`, adding methods/utilities needed by the new dispatch path. - Update quantization logic in vllm_ascend/quantization/w8a8_dynamic.py to support the new FFN dispatch flow. - Fix kernel build issues by adjusting `csrc/build_aclnn.sh`, CMake configuration, and include/namespace usage in the new kernel files. - Add an end‑to‑end nightly test `tests/e2e/nightly/ops/test_dispatch_ffn_combine.py` and helper utilities in `vllm_ascend/utils.py` to validate the new kernel. ### Does this PR introduce _any_ user-facing change? ### How was this patch tested? - vLLM version: v0.12.0 - vLLM main: https://github.com/vllm-project/vllm/commit/v0.12.0 --------- Signed-off-by: mojave2 <chenchen145@huawei.com> Co-authored-by: wangxiyuan <wangxiyuan1007@gmail.com>
